Re: makemkvcon causes segfaults in orc
Posted: Fri Apr 25, 2014 7:00 pm
Problem still exists in 1.8.10, quite frustrating at this point.
MakeMKV support forum
https://forum.makemkv.com/forum/
Code: Select all
#!/bin/sh
exec /mnt/makemkv/lib/x86_64-linux-gnu/ld-linux-x86-64.so.2 --library-path /mnt/makemkv/usr/lib:/mnt/makemkv/lib/x86_64-linux-gnu:/mnt/makemkv/usr/lib/x86_64-linux-gnu /mnt/makemkv/usr/bin/makemkvcon "${@}"
Code: Select all
emerge --update --deep --with-bdeps=y --newuse @world
Code: Select all
$ gdb /opt/bin/makemkv
GNU gdb (Gentoo 7.6.2 p1) 7.6.2
Copyright (C) 2013 Free Software Foundation, Inc.
License GPLv3+: GNU GPL version 3 or later <http://gnu.org/licenses/gpl.html>
This is free software: you are free to change and redistribute it.
There is NO WARRANTY, to the extent permitted by law. Type "show copying"
and "show warranty" for details.
This GDB was configured as "x86_64-pc-linux-gnu".
For bug reporting instructions, please see:
<http://bugs.gentoo.org/>...
Reading symbols from /opt/bin/makemkv...(no debugging symbols found)...done.
(gdb) run
Starting program: /opt/bin/makemkv
warning: Could not load shared library symbols for linux-vdso.so.1.
Do you need "set solib-search-path" or "set sysroot"?
[Thread debugging using libthread_db enabled]
Using host libthread_db library "/lib64/libthread_db.so.1".
^C
Program received signal SIGINT, Interrupt.
0x00007ffff7b14060 in poll () from /lib64/libc.so.6
(gdb) where
#0 0x00007ffff7b14060 in poll () from /lib64/libc.so.6
#1 0x00007ffff5547e4c in ?? () from /usr/lib64/libglib-2.0.so.0
#2 0x00007ffff5547f74 in g_main_context_iteration () from /usr/lib64/libglib-2.0.so.0
#3 0x00007ffff6799726 in QEventDispatcherGlib::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/qt4/libQtCore.so.4
#4 0x00007ffff6d35afe in ?? () from /usr/lib64/qt4/libQtGui.so.4
#5 0x00007ffff676b35f in QEventLoop::processEvents(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/qt4/libQtCore.so.4
#6 0x00007ffff676b5e8 in QEventLoop::exec(QFlags<QEventLoop::ProcessEventsFlag>) () from /usr/lib64/qt4/libQtCore.so.4
#7 0x00007ffff7119918 in QDialog::exec() () from /usr/lib64/qt4/libQtGui.so.4
#8 0x00007ffff7138b02 in ?? () from /usr/lib64/qt4/libQtGui.so.4
#9 0x00007ffff7138bcf in QMessageBox::critical(QWidget*, QString const&, QString const&, QFlags<QMessageBox::StandardButton>, QMessageBox::StandardButton) ()
from /usr/lib64/qt4/libQtGui.so.4
#10 0x0000000000411e04 in ?? ()
#11 0x00007ffff7a54bf5 in __libc_start_main () from /lib64/libc.so.6
#12 0x000000000040f9f9 in ?? ()
(gdb)
Code: Select all
makemkvcon[6604]: segfault at 0 ip 00007faba66e5002 sp 00007fab8673f868 error 4 in libogg.so.0.8.2[7faba66e5000+6000]
* media-video/makemkv
Latest version available: 1.8.11
Latest version installed: 1.8.11
Size of files: 16.051 KiB
Homepage: http://www.makemkv.com/
Description: Tool for ripping Blu-Ray, HD-DVD and DVD discs and copying content to a Matroska container
License: LGPL-2.1 MPL-1.1 MakeMKV-EULA openssl
* media-libs/libogg
Latest version available: 1.3.2
Latest version installed: 1.3.2
Size of files: 398 KiB
Homepage: http://xiph.org/ogg/
Description: the Ogg media file format library
License: BSD
* sys-libs/glibc
Latest version available: 2.19-r1
Latest version installed: 2.19-r1
Size of files: 19.751 KiB
Homepage: http://www.gnu.org/software/libc/libc.html
Description: GNU libc6 (also called glibc2) C library
License: LGPL-2.1+ BSD HPND ISC inner-net rc PCRE
equery uses libogg
[ Legend : U - final flag setting for installation]
[ : I - package is installed with flag ]
[ Colors : set, unset ]
* Found these USE flags for media-libs/libogg-1.3.2:
U I
- - abi_x86_32 : 32-bit (x86) libraries
- - static-libs : Build static versions of dynamic libraries as well
ls -lt /usr/lib64/libogg.so*
-rwxr-xr-x 1 root root 26640 3. Aug 20:41 /usr/lib64/libogg.so.0.8.2
lrwxrwxrwx 1 root root 15 3. Aug 20:41 /usr/lib64/libogg.so -> libogg.so.0.8.2
lrwxrwxrwx 1 root root 15 3. Aug 20:41 /usr/lib64/libogg.so.0 -> libogg.so.0.8.2
ldd /usr/lib64/libogg.so
linux-vdso.so.1 (0x00007fff45923000)
libc.so.6 => /lib64/libc.so.6 (0x00007f578c110000)
/lib64/ld-linux-x86-64.so.2 (0x00007f578c6f3000)
uname -a
Linux rechner1 3.15.5-gentoo #1 SMP Thu Jul 17 18:31:08 CEST 2014 x86_64 Intel(R) Core(TM) i5-3570K CPU @ 3.40GHz GenuineIntel GNU/Linux
See: http://forums.gentoo.org/viewtopic-t-98 ... ight-.htmlTux12Fun wrote:Hi,
I also hit this bug. MakeMKV Version: 1.8.11